New plate carriers and armor plates from Rarog in 2025

War is changing, and with it, the demands for personal body armor. For some, this may be a revelation; some realized it earlier, but Rarog has been working in this paradigm since 2014. And so, the fact that in 2025, equipment once considered universal ended up far in the background in terms of demand might have surprised some, but not the brand's designers. Universal, quite logically relative to the strategy and tactics of war, gave way to specialized. And Rarog responded to this challenge by introducing two fundamentally different plate carriers and launching its own production of armor plates, UNN reports.

Important achievements of the past year

1. Anti-fragmentation plate carrier. Today, most injuries are fragmentation-related. Artillerymen, mortar crews, and vehicle crews need not so much a heavy steel plate on their chest or even a lightweight ceramic one, but maximum body coverage. This model is designed to minimize unprotected areas. It has enlarged compartments for soft ballistic protection (UHMWPE), which covers the sides and vital organs from small fragments and secondary damaging elements. This plate carrier is comfortable for long-term wear: the ergonomics are designed for prolonged time in armor without constricting blood vessels. Despite the increased area, the design is so successful that the plate carrier fits like a glove, not interfering even in extremely confined spaces or in a cramped pickup truck.

2. Rarog MPC. For assault groups, reconnaissance, and many other military specializations, weight and maneuverability are now synonymous with efficiency and life protection at the same time. And it is for these five features that experienced fighters have come to love and recommend buying this plate carrier.

  • Modularity. This is a modular plate carrier. You can use it as a lightweight plate carrier for quick sorties or, in a matter of minutes, add additional protection or pouches thanks to the Laser Cut interface.
    • Proprietary quick-release system. Unique quick-releases ensure instant detachment from equipment. They are also easily removable and replaceable even in field conditions on the go.
      • Low profile. The MPC practically does not protrude beyond the body's dimensions, allowing easy passage through narrow openings, hatches, or work in confined spaces.
        • Large protection area. This is important, and it's equally important that the Rarog MQR also has a significant working area: two pairs of tactical pouches, an admin pouch, and still room for a radio and additional accessories can be placed on the front.
          • Ventilation. Thanks to lightweight cummerbunds and an internal spacer mesh, heat exchange occurs much faster, which is critical during high physical exertion or hot summers.

            All the best types of plates are now at Rarog

            Sooner or later, it had to happen, and it finally did: in 2025, Rarog became a full-cycle manufacturer, launching its own line of armor plates. It cannot be said that the need was very urgent, because the pockets of branded body armor and plate carriers are standardized — suitable for all standard plates regardless of the manufacturer.   But   your own plates for a plate carrier are always better: this not only completely solves the compatibility problem but also opens up opportunities for changes and improvements to the entire kit at once for an ideal combination.

            • Rarog ceramic plates are chosen by those who work on the front line. The use of modern composites has made it possible to reduce weight while maintaining a high level of strength and resistance to various types of ammunition. The plates have an anatomical curve, so they fit snugly against the torso.
              • UHMWPE plates are ultralight solutions for those who value water resistance, strength, and minimal weight. They are ideal for working in wet environments, resistant to mechanical impacts, do not require complex   care — ideal for long foot marches, where every kilogram of cargo is an extra liter of sweat.
